AMERICAN STRIKES
SEVERAL MOTOR WORKS IDLE
DETROIT, March 8. The organisational director of the United Automobile Workers of America has announced that a strike has been called in all major units of the Chrysler Corporation at Detroit, following the refusal of the corporation to recognise the union as the sole bargaining agency. Other strikes are reported at the Chevrolet plant at Flint over the discharge of several workers, and "sitdown" strikes are reported at the Hudson and Packard factories.
